Athlete's Foot Locations & Hours in Tukwila, WA 98188

Athlete's Foot Store Details

  • Address
    610 Southcenter Mall
    Tukwila, WA 98188
    Maps & Directions
  • Phone Number
    (206) 246-6188

Nearby Athlete's Foot Locations

Popular Stores in Tukwila